Product Info:
  • Extension Cord: The GoGreen Power (GG-13825BK) is a contractor grade 14/3 SJTW extension cord. This item SHOULD NOT be used with an EV Charger.
  • 25 Foot Extension Cord: This powerful extension cord is 25 feet long. It is also moisture resistant, abrasion resistant, and durable, even with prolonged exposure to sunlight!
  • Molded Plug Extension Cord: The heavy duty extension cord has molded plugs which gives it a sturdy build and makes it easy to use.
  • Outdoor Extension Cable: The cable is recommended for use with heavy duty equipment and tools, with a maximum of 15 amps, 1875 watts.
  • Size and Other Details: This 14/3 SJTW cable is ETL listed and meets all industry standards. Go Green and follow the instructions located on the products package for recycling. Product manufactured in China and Vietnam
  • Recommended for Heavty Duty Equipment and Tools
  • Contractor grade
  • ETL Listed Certified

Quote from joestarr :
Is one 50 foot cord the same as two 25 footers when plugged together? I picked sone cords up for the hurricane I didn't use and was debating and exchanging them.

I paid 36 for the 50 footer, so this is a fair bit less. nm, I see they also have a 50 footer for 19.

thx op
Depends on your application. All electrical appliances require a current and all currents are measured in amps. The higher the amps, the larger the gage of the cord due to fire safety. Usually an item with an 15 amps will require a 14 gage, and up to a 13 amps will require a 16 gage. This is just my opinion. Just read up on it for personal safety or ask a licensed electrician.
